Canon 700D vs FujiFilm F300EXR Overview

In this article, we will be evaluating the Canon 700D and FujiFilm F300EXR, former being a Entry-Level DSLR while the latter is a Small Sensor Superzoom by manufacturers Canon and FujiFilm. There exists a large gap among the image resolutions of the 700D (18MP) and F300EXR (12MP) and the 700D (APS-C) and F300EXR (1/2") enjoy different sensor measurements.

The 700D was released 2 years later than the F300EXR and that is a fairly serious difference as far as camera technology is concerned. Both cameras offer different body type with the Canon 700D being a Compact SLR camera and the FujiFilm F300EXR being a Compact camera.

Canon 700D vs FujiFilm F300EXR Physical Comparison

When you are looking to lug around your camera regularly, you have to think about its weight and size. The Canon 700D features physical measurements of 133mm x 100mm x 79mm (5.2" x 3.9" x 3.1") with a weight of 580 grams (1.28 lbs) whilst the FujiFilm F300EXR has specifications of 104mm x 59mm x 33m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.3") having a weight of 215 grams (0.47 lbs).

Canon 700D vs FujiFilm F300EXR Sensor Comparison

Normally, it is difficult to visualize the contrast in sensor measurements only by viewing specifications. The graphic underneath may give you a greater sense of the sensor sizing in the 700D and F300EXR.

Plainly, both of those cameras enjoy different megapixel count and different sensor measurements. The 700D featuring a bigger sensor is going to make achieving bokeh less difficult and the Canon 700D will render more detail as a result of its extra 6 Megapixels. Higher resolution can also help you crop shots far more aggressively. The newer 700D should have an edge in sensor technology.
